Damn Straight! An Orgasm a day probably does keep the doctor away!

The National Health Service in Britain clearly has all of its ducks in a row and is looking to finally bring some truth and sexiness back into the world of taking care of yourself. They have recently sparked some controversy with their new educational campaign which promotes the importance of having an enjoyable sex life and regular orgasms. They even go so far as to promote the slogan "an orgasm a day keeps the doctor away", further saying, "Health promotion experts advocate five portions of fruit and veg a day and 30 minutes' physical activity three times a week. What about sex or masturbation twice a week?" Naturally there are all sorts of people who are now up in arms about this campaign saying that it is going to promote teenage sex and lead to an increase in STDs.
